AORN was well set forthed at the recent Nurse in Washington Internship (NIWI), an educational incident and federal advocacy opportunity for foments held each year in the nation's capital. The NIWI is organized by means of the Nursing Organizations Alliance, of which AORN is a member. Attendees included AORN Executive Director Tom Cooper CAE, and brace AORN members who received AORN's annual scholarship award to NIWI.

The NIWI scholarship award winners will report in succession their experiences in a time to come "Health Policy Issues" column. This article highlights the observations of NIWI presenter, Denise H Geolot RN PhD FAAN, director of the Division of Nursing in the Bureau of Health Professions of the Health Resources and Services Administration (HRSA) at the US Department of Health and Human Services (HHS)

Dr Geolot said that HRSA, as its name unplies, provides general resources and information to the public and for use in policy unfolding by government officials. The Division of Nursing performs analytic activities, measures practice consequences and provides public information specific to the nursing profession. individual of the division's most strategic mechanisms is the National Sample review of Registered Nurses. This inspect has been conducted seven times since 1977 and was done in the greatest degree recently in March 2000. The accrues of the survey were released in 2002



FACTS AND FIGURES

The scrutinize looks at demographics, employment statistics, educational backgrounds, compensation patterns, do job-work satisfaction, and the employment status of RN Dr Geolot noted that between 1992 and 1996 there were more than 400000 modern entrants into the RN population and about 100000 RN left the profession. Between 1996 and 2000 there were slightly more than 300000 fresh entrants into nursing and more than 150000 RN left the profession.

For another perspective in succession the nursing shortage, Dr Geolot said that in 1980 251% of RN were les than age 30 on the contrary in 2000 only 9.1% were les than age 30 Data from the 2000 observe indicate that 43.3 was the average age of an RN in the United States.

According to Dr Geolot in 1980 the average annual salary of full-time RN was $17398 The 2000 average was $46782 still that was only $23,369 in real dollars (ie, dollars that throw back inflation and the cost of living). She observ that most numerous RNs begin their careers with what generally are considered advantageous salaries, but their salaries do not have the appearance to grow along with the economy.

Dr Geolot mentioned that the RN population in the United States in 2000 was approximately 27 million. That number is look fored to remain flat and perhaps calm decline by 2020. Meanwhile, the reckon uponed need for RNs in the US health care hypothesis is nearly three million through 2020. This disparity between yield and demand literally is the definition of the nursing shortage (Figure 1)

[FIGURE 1 OMITTED]

Of the 27 million RN in 2000 941% were female, said Dr Geolot In addition, the 2000 scan indicated that

* 866% of RN were Caucasian (compared with 691% of the total US population),

* 2% were Hispanic (compared with 125% of the total population),

* 49% were African American (compared with 121% of the total population), and

* 37% were Asian American (the same as the percentage of the total US population).

give suck to REINVESTMENT ACT

With these data as background, Dr Geolot inflected her attention to the supply with nourishment Reinvestment Act. This legislation was passed by dint of Congress in 2002 and became Public Law 107-205 after being signed at the President. It amends Public Law 105-392 which followed from the Nursing Education and Practice Improvement Act of 1998 in a less degree than Title VIII of federal regulations administered on HHS. Knowing this history is important in such a manner nurses and citizens understand that the programs of the succor Reinvestment Act are not entirely fresh These programs, which all have separate funding amounts in the federal government's pack for fiscal year 2004, can be divided into six categories, including

* advanced nursing education (eg intends to support advanced nursing education, including tuition assistance and training)--$58.6 million;

* nursing workforce diversity (eg plans to increase nursing opportunities, including scholarships, pre-entry preparation, and retention activities, for individuals from minority groups)--$164 million;

* encourage education, practice, and retention (eg grants for a variety of priority areas, as it is as mentoring, new technologies, noninstitutional settings, underserv populations, quality improvement for managed care, cultural competencies, career ladders, collaborative efforts to elevate the involvement of nurses in organizational and clinical decision making)--$31.8 million (this category is a focus of just discovered and enhanced programs from the feed Reinvestment Act);

* loan repayment programs (eg incentives for festers to work in facilities and areas with critical shortages)--$26.8 million;

* foment faculty programs (eg, loans for pupils working as faculty members in a exercise of nursing)--$4.8 million; and
